Sherlock Holmes: The Awakened
Sherlock Holmes, with the help of Dr. John H. Watson, investigates strange disappearances in relation to the activity of a secret cult of Cthulhu.
Unlike the fixed third-person perspective of the previous Frogwares title Sherlock Holmes: Secret of the Silver Earring, The Awakened's gameplay takes place in an entirely real-time 3D landscape and from a first-person perspective, losing the pre-rendered backgrounds of its predecessor.
Although the game has adopted the view popularized by the first-person shooter genre, it retains the point-and-click aspect of most adventure games, giving the player the ability to complete the game using the mouse alone.
